Suggest A Clinical Test For Typhoid

Hi, I wish to employ a cook but his pre employment screen showed a positive widal count for typhoid and negative stool culture. He has had antibiotics for 10days and his repeat widal test is now normal. Can I be assured that he is clear and employ him as a cook or does he need further tests?

If I am your doctor I suggest you that widal test is not a confirmatory test there are chances of false positive and negative result. Typhi dot is very reliable test than widal you can think for it. Salmonella typhi bacteria can remain hidden in the gall bladder and can cause relapse. If possible you should do a gall bladder culture. Once a gallblader culture is negative you can recruit cook as confirm negative person.
